The governing bodies only have as much authority as the promoters give them. If the WBC, WBA, IBF and WBO announced a merger tomorrow, whichever promoter wasn't happy with the amount of world champions he had in the new landscape would just jump in bed with the IBO, IBA, etc.
So how do you maintain one governing body when the promoters don't want there to be one governing body? Promoters want world titles because networks want world titles. You have to please multiple networks in the US, UK, Germany, Japan, etc. If a promoter couldn't get enough titles from the "one" body, he'd just get them elsewhere.Last edited by Andre_parker1; 01-02-2018, 10:32 AM.Comment
